Merriam, Kansas

Merriam Historic Plaza & Visitors Bureau is located along I-35 at Exit 228B in Merriam. This site enhances the entrance to Merriam and provides visitors and residents with an outdoor preview of Merriam’s history from pre-settlement to current day. A paved walking path, historic signage, beautiful fountains and custom-designed sculptures are a few of the features at this beautiful site. Merriam Historic Plaza is also home to the Merriam Visitors Bureau and includes meeting space for up to 50 people, available by appointment (fees apply; please inquire).
